IELTS Format
The IELTS test is readily available in 2 versions: Academic and General Training.
| Component | Academic Version | General Training Version |
|---|---|---|
| Listening | 30 minutes + 10 minutes transfer | Thirty minutes + 10 minutes transfer |
| Checking out | 60 minutes (3 areas, 40 products) | 60 minutes (3 sections, 40 items) |
| Writing | 60 minutes (2 jobs) | 60 minutes (2 jobs) |
| Speaking | 11-- 14 minutes (3 parts) | 11-- 14 minutes (3 parts) |

Why is IELTS Important in Pakistan?
In Pakistan, IELTS serves numerous purposes:
- Higher Education: Pakistani students seeking admission to universities abroad frequently need to offer IELTS ratings as part of their application.
- Work Opportunities: Many international business in Pakistan need prospective prospects to demonstrate their English language proficiency.
- Migration: Individuals looking to migrate to countries like Canada, Australia, or the UK are typically required to take the IELTS exam as part of their visa application procedure.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: How frequently is the IELTS exam performed in Pakistan?A: The IELTS exam is carried out multiple times each month at different test centers across Pakistan.
Q2: How can I sign up for the IELTS exam?A: Candidates can sign up for the IELTS exam through the main sites of the British Council or IDP Education.
Q3: What is the credibility of the IELTS rating?A: The IELTS rating is generally valid for 2 years from the test date.
Q4: Can I retake the IELTS exam?A: Yes, candidates can retake the IELTS exam as lot of times as they want, but it is recommended to improve language skills before retaking.
Q5: What is a great IELTS rating for studying abroad?A: Most universities require a minimum band score of 6.0 to 7.5, but requirements can vary by institution and program.
